Web14 apr. 2024 · The graph of a vector-valued function of the form. ⇀ r(t) = f(t)ˆi + g(t)ˆj + h(t) ˆk. consists of the set of all points (f(t), g(t), h(t)), and the path it traces is called a space curve. Any representation of a plane curve or space curve using a vector-valued function is called a vector parameterization of the curve. showticnet

Web11 aug. 2024 · Figure 3.4.1: Vector →A in a plane in the Cartesian coordinate system is the vector sum of its vector x- and y-components. The x-vector component →Ax is the orthogonal projection of vector →A onto the x-axis. The y-vector component →Ay is the orthogonal projection of vector →A onto the y-axis.
